When receiving and playback network video/audio streams with "alsasink
sync=true", if the network cable is unplugged for 10 seconds, then put back in,
or using a un-stable wifi network, the audio will be lost. It does not happen
with "sync=false". 

sync=true is needed for sync between network video and audio streams.
